Most of what I am using Google Classroom for now is to make my lessons engaging and to provide reinforcement and enrichment. In this training I was reminded of the gradebook tool. I know a lot of teachers liked using the gradebook during Covid. I do check over students' work on Google Classroom and synching this to a gradebook would give me a better way to track students' success and areas they need to improve upon. The other tip I picked up on was hiding the class code once all students have joined the classroom. I wasn't aware that it is a good practice. In fact, I did not even know that was an option. That is something that I will do right away in my current Google Classrooms as well as classrooms I create in the future.
